Thursday: Ivan Nova (11-6 4.34 ERA) vs Dan Straily (11-7 3.83 ERA) 7:05 ET
Ivan Nova has had a resurrection since joining the Pirates on August 1st. He's been great in a Pirates uniform. His first start as a Pirate was against the Reds, and he pitched well. Reds will get a second crack at him. Dan Straily has also had a resurrection this year. He has been brilliant for the Reds since coming over to them in Spring Training. The Pirates will need to find a way to get to him.

Saturday: Chad Kuhl (3-3 4.09 ERA) vs Robert Stephenson (2-1 3.12) 7:05 ET
This is a battle of two 23-year old righties that have gotten opportunities and have run with them. Chad Kuhl has been rather terrific outside of maybe two or three starts while Stephenson has been terrific as well. We shall see what these rookies produce on Saturday.
